Вопросы с тегом «javascript»

134
querySelector, совпадение подстановочного элемента?

Есть ли способ сопоставить имя элемента с подстановочным знаком, используя querySelector или querySelectorAll? Я вижу поддержку подстановочных знаков в запросах атрибутов, но не для самих элементов. XML-документ, который я пытаюсь проанализировать, в основном представляет собой плоский список...

134
Расположение элемента <div> в центре экрана

Я хочу разместить элемент <div>(или <table>) в центре экрана независимо от его размера. Другими словами, оставшееся пространство «сверху» и «снизу» должно быть одинаковым, а пространство слева «справа» и «слева» должно быть одинаковым. Я бы хотел добиться этого только с помощью CSS. Я...

134
Вставить символ Юникода в JavaScript

Мне нужно вставить Омегу (Ω) на мою HTML-страницу. Для этого я использую его экранированный код HTML, поэтому я могу написать &#937;и получить Ω. Это все прекрасно, когда я помещаю это в элемент HTML; однако, когда я пытаюсь поместить его в свой JS, например var Omega = &#937;, он...

134
Есть ли инструмент для преобразования файлов JavaScript в TypeScript [закрыто]

Закрыто. Этот вопрос не соответствует рекомендациям по переполнению стека . В настоящее время он не принимает ответы. Хотите улучшить этот вопрос? Обновите вопрос, чтобы он соответствовал теме переполнения стека. Закрыто 5 лет назад . Улучшить этот вопрос Теперь появился TypeScript, для меня это...

134
Как использовать комментарии в шаблонах Handlebar?

Я использую Handlebar.js в качестве движка шаблонов. Теперь я хочу закомментировать некоторые из блоков в моих шаблонах руля. Но потом я понял, что Handlebar не игнорирует выражения внутри блока комментариев Handlebar. Любой обходной путь для...

134
Динамически обновлять значения диаграммы chartjs

Я создал базовую гистограмму, используя chartjs, и она отлично работает. Теперь я хочу обновить значения на временной интервал. Моя проблема в том, что после того, как я создал график, я не знаю, как правильно обновить его значения ... Мой код: var ctx = $("#myChart").get(0).getContext("2d"); var...

134
Построить массив дерева из плоского массива в javascript

У меня есть сложный файл json, который мне нужно обработать с помощью javascript, чтобы сделать его иерархическим, чтобы позже построить дерево. Каждая запись json имеет: id: уникальный идентификатор, parentId: идентификатор родительского узла (который равен 0, если узел является корнем дерева)...

134
есть ли в lodash функция для замены совпадающего элемента

Интересно, есть ли в lodash более простой метод для замены элемента в коллекции JavaScript? (Возможен дубликат, но я там не понял ответа :) Я просмотрел их документацию, но ничего не нашел Мой код: var arr = [{id: 1, name: "Person 1"}, {id:2, name:"Person 2"}]; // Can following code be reduced to...

134
Класс ES6 Множественное наследование

Я провел большую часть своих исследований по этому поводу на BabelJS и на MDN (в котором нет никакой информации), но, пожалуйста, не стесняйтесь сообщить мне, если я недостаточно осторожен, ища дополнительную информацию о спецификации ES6. Мне интересно, поддерживает ли ES6 множественное...

134
Как отобразить / уменьшить / отфильтровать набор в JavaScript?

Есть ли способ map/ reduce/ filter/ etc a Setв JavaScript или мне придется написать свой собственный? Вот несколько разумных Set.prototypeрасширений Set.prototype.map = function map(f) { var newSet = new Set(); for (var v of this.values()) newSet.add(f(v)); return newSet; }; Set.prototype.reduce =...

134
Можете ли вы связать это в стрелочной функции?

Я уже некоторое время экспериментирую с ES6 и только что столкнулся с небольшой проблемой. Мне очень нравится использовать стрелочные функции, и я использую их всякий раз, когда могу. Однако, похоже, их нельзя связать! Вот функция: var f = () => console.log(this); Вот объект, к которому я хочу...

134
Javascript ES6 / ES5 найти в массиве и изменить

У меня есть массив объектов. Хочу найти по какому-то полю, а потом его изменить: var item = {...} var items = [{id:2}, {id:2}, {id:2}]; var foundItem = items.find(x => x.id == item.id); foundItem = item; Я хочу, чтобы он изменил исходный объект. Как? (Мне все равно, будет ли это тоже в...

134
Что такое useState () в React?

В настоящее время я изучаю концепцию хуков в React и пытаюсь понять приведенный ниже пример. import { useState } from 'react'; function Example() { // Declare a new state variable, which we'll call "count" const [count, setCount] = useState(0); return ( <div> <p>You clicked {count}...

133
Как получить прогресс от XMLHttpRequest

Можно ли получить ход выполнения запроса XMLHttpRequest (загружено байт, загружено байт)? Это было бы полезно, чтобы показать индикатор выполнения, когда пользователь загружает большой файл. Стандартный API, похоже, не поддерживает его, но, может быть, есть какое-то нестандартное расширение в любом...

133
preventDefault () в теге <a>

У меня есть HTML и jQuery, которые скользят divвверх и вниз, чтобы показать или скрыть его при нажатии ссылки: <ul class="product-info"> <li> <a href="#">YOU CLICK THIS TO SHOW/HIDE</a> <div class="toggle"> <p>CONTENT TO SHOW/HIDE</p> </div>...

133
Как запретить IFRAME перенаправлять окно верхнего уровня

На некоторых веб-сайтах есть код для «выхода» из IFRAMEвложений, что означает, что если страница Aзагружается как IFRAMEвнутренняя родительская страница, Pкакой-то Javascript Aперенаправляет внешнее окно на A. Обычно этот Javascript выглядит примерно так: <script type="text/javascript"> if...

133
Есть ли JavaScript MVC (микро) фреймворк? [закрыто]

В настоящее время этот вопрос не очень подходит для нашего формата вопросов и ответов. Мы ожидаем, что ответы будут подтверждены фактами, ссылками или опытом, но этот вопрос, скорее всего, вызовет дебаты, споры, опрос или расширенное обсуждение. Если вы считаете, что этот вопрос можно улучшить и,...